Carmen Chai, Global News, November 6, 2017 Pierette Breton is not just fighting cancer, she is also battling with the insurmountable medical bills that she has accumulated to cover her treatment.  In October 2009, Breton was diagnosed with a neuroendocrine tumor in her pancreas. It metastasized into her liver and bones. A single drug helped her fight the cancer – but at a hefty $8,000 a month. For a few months, her employer’s insurance covered the bill, but shortly thereafter, the plan was changed due to the increased premium and she was left to cover the cost herself.  At that point, she was already on disability, and paying thousands of dollars for her medication each month just wasn’t plausible. “It was a nightmare for me.
